Haleyville Storm Roof Leak Drivers
Water damage in Haleyville tends to cluster in predictable windows because of the local climate. Haleyville experiences frequent thunderstorms and heavy rainfall, especially during the spring and summer months. These weather patterns can lead to sudden roof leaks and water damage. The region's humid climate also contributes to prolonged moisture exposure.
